The Chris Titus Tech (CTT) Windows Utility is a popular, open-source PowerShell-based tool designed to remove pre-installed applications, disable telemetry, and optimize Windows 11 performance. Users can launch the tool by running iwr -useb https://christitus.com | iex in a Terminal (Admin) window, offering, among other features, one-click tweaks for desktops and laptops.
